Three-dimensional visual target acquisition systems
Abstract:
Fitts's law is a predictive model of human movement primarily used in human-computer interaction, ergonomics, and medical assessments. A cervical orientated assessment allows assessments of aspects of users such as injuries, concussions, impacts of equipment as well as ergonomic assessments etc. Accordingly, a three-dimensional visual target acquisition system (3D-VTAS) provides measurements based upon a cervical oriented Fitts' Law paradigm in a manner which provides for ease of use, high between-day reliability and validity based upon healthy subject's performance. The 3D-VTAS also provides increased data allowing determination/verification if there are movement trajectory or target size confounds between the measurements of a subject's performance and hence assessments of both healthy and non-healthy individuals as well as assessments of ergonomic factors etc. Accordingly, subject and ergonomic effects of movement trajectory and target size can be established in either portable or fixed systems with rapid establishment and configuration.
